Output d1631e23bd62211a67bde343c217ce591464b24890b9ac5ae6d6c7bc06aa0723:0

value
940759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81a31bcfe14b12dc3b5ef8ed777573f5cc2b8f3 OP_EQUAL
address
3MPfFzPdpWZuubGqGSM7v7Aj9Nqu1jLv3u
transaction
d1631e23bd62211a67bde343c217ce591464b24890b9ac5ae6d6c7bc06aa0723
spent
true